Martin Luther King Jr Day is held each year on the 3rd Monday in January in honor of the man who did so much to further race relations in the United States. It's a national holiday that many like to celebrate, especially teachers looking to liven up the experience of learning in school. If you are a teacher and you want to make history a bit more fun, you can certainly throw an MLK day costume party for the kids.
Have the little ones get dressed up in clothing from the 50s and 60s when they come in on Martin Luther King Jr. Day for a Retro flashback party. The kids can wear bellbottoms and Afros or flannel and tweed. Have them stage sit ins in the school cafeteria or put together an integrated band with a few 60s Musician rocking out to the tunes. They can put on a show for the school and everyone can take part in the holiday festivities.
Perhaps encourage a few kids to put together a short class skit talking about some famous civil rights leaders of the 50s and 60s. They can come in costume as those leaders and present their story to the other kids in the classroom. The entire school can also gather for a school wide presentation to watch the skits your class puts on. At the end of the festivities everyone can sit down and enjoy plenty of party treats, trade party favors and vote on who's costumes were the best.
